RAIN CLOSURE POLICY
Athletic use of fields
wet or saturated may cause extensive field damage resulting in field closure
and costly renovations. If the condition of the field is marginal at best, it
is always better to reschedule your game rather than risk damaging the field
and having it taken out of use. Please use good judgment in all of your use
of our fields.
The following
DO NOT apply to the artificial fields at Mayfield.
The following procedure
applies to periods of rainfall, over-watered fields and/or irrigation breaks.
1. The fields
are closed anytime during
a rainfall.
2. In the event of a heavy rainfall (anything more than a light drizzle on a dry field),
the fields are closed for a minimum period of 48
hours.
3. Additional closure time may
be needed if there has been heavy rains and the fields are saturated. If this
is the case, we will contact the authorized agent for each of the groups affected.
4. Failure
to abide by these policies may result in the forfeiture
of field deposit and/or loss of use of the fields.
5. If a field is closed for more
than the minimum time indicated above, the field coordinator will notify all
affected user groups of the closure and establish a date the fields will be
reopened.
